Mr. ARTHUR MICHAEL SAMUEL
asked the Secretary to the Overseas Trade Department whether he has taken any steps to confer with the Brazilian Government in order to develop the importation of Brazilian high-grade iron ore, Brazilian cotton, and Brazilian beef, against Brazil taking British manufactured goods?
Mr. GILLETT
The answer is in the negative.
Mr. SAMUEL
Will the hon. Gentleman put this point to the Brazilian Government when the Brazilian Government again seeks in the near future to issue a loan in London?
Mr. GILLETT
I will certainly bear the matter in mind.
